What is the name for the people on the street who often times work for a non-profit organization and usually are soliciting donations (but maybe doing other things such as collecting signatures for a petition, or just spreading information)?
You can usually tell who they are because they're wearing a uniform and holding clipboards and approaching strangers who walk by. I was just accosted by one and would like to know how to refer to them so I can relay the story to other people.

In the UK at least, these people are often referred to as "chuggers", which is a portmanteau of "charity muggers": en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Street_fundraising
